Power Weapons & Complainers

Submitted by on December 11, 2006 – 8:57 am10 Comments

cry baby gears.jpgExcuse the rant…..but during one of my multi-player Gears of War sessions I was accosted by a 30 year old man who apparently didn’t like the fact that I was using the Hammer of Dawn so successfully. After every round he would complain and say things like “Why don’t you use a real weapon” or “The hammer is for sissies”. The sad part of this was the fact that the guy complaining was using the hammer as well. I know the feeling people get when they get hammered and grenade tagged in Gears, it sucks, but I have been overwhelmed by the amount of cry babies online who complain about it. Power weapons serve a purpose in Gears and that is to influence teamwork. If you don’t work as a team then guess what, it’s your own fault that you got tagged or hammered, so stop complaining!

I am all for trash talking online, as long the intent is not cruel or overly obscene, but to trash talk over the power weapons is just absurd. I guess according to this 30 year old man I am just supposed to leave the hammer alone and let my team get fried into chunks by their hammer….hmmmmm yeah I don’t think so.

Sorry for this rant but it is something I just wanted to get off my chest. I would love to hear our readers opinions on what they think about power weapons and the people who complain about them. Leave us your opinion is our comments section.

    In Gears Of War, it’s the sniper rifle that sees me on the wrong end of foul-mouthed tirades. The sniper rifle is the only reason I play Gears and even though it has a very obvious weakness – that it’s worthless close up, surprising for a sniper rifle, I know – people would rather cry about it. I don’t use the Hammer of Dawn because I’m not that good with it but even I can see its main weakness. Long start-up time, useless up close, can give away position, leaves you hella exposed to snipers… it’s as much a curse as it is a blessing.

    And so it goes for every online game I’ve ever played, I’ve heard people moan about everything. In SFII Hyper Fighting, it’s Ryu/Ken players. In Battlefield 2: Modern Combat, it’s the chopper. In Dead Or Alive 4, it’s Hayabusa. In Rockstar’s Table Tennis, it’s Jesper. In Pro Evolution Soccer 6, it’s Brazil. In Ultimate Mortal Kombat 3, it’s Smoke. And so on and so on and so on…

    There are certain things I don’t like in games – grenade tagging in Gears Of War always makes my blood boil – but rather than crying about it, I’d rather figure out a counter-tactic, find the weakness, see where I’ve gone wrong.

    That’s the difference between silent winners and crybaby losers on Live.
